Continuing his farewell address to the people of Israel, Moses reminds his people that the Lord is not giving them the Land of Canaan because of any righteousness on their part. Moses reminds the people of the golden calf incident.

Saul disobeys the instructions of the Lord, and Samuel rebukes him. The Lord rejects Saul, promising through Samuel to give the kingdom of Israel to a different king.
